Ellen Hsu is a scholar working on Immunology, Molecular Biology and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. According to data from OpenAlex, Ellen Hsu has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 30 papers in Immunology, 18 papers in Molecular Biology and 17 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ging. Recurrent topics in Ellen Hsu’s work include T-cell and B-cell Immunology (19 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(17 papers) and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(14 papers). Ellen Hsu is often cited by papers focused on T-cell and B-cell Immunology (19 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(17 papers) and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(14 papers). Ellen Hsu coll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Switzerland. Ellen Hsu's co-authors include Louis Du Pasquier, Martin F. Flajnik, Yuko Ohta, Rainer Mußmann, Jim Kaufman, Michael F. Criscitiello, Lisa A. Steiner, Daniel Tranchina, Catherine Zhu and Karolina Malecek and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Experimental Medicine, Immunity and The Journal of Immunology.
